Horse dogs will not recognize their owners casually. Horse dogs can only recognize one master at the same time, and once they recognize the master, they are very loyal to the master and obey the master's orders. It is best not to change the owner of the horse dog frequently, which will make it feel insecure, distrust people, and make it difficult to get close to it. If you want it to recognize its owner as soon as possible, you need to accompany it often, interact with it more, take it out for a walk more, give it enough sense of security, and slowly recognize its owner.

The performance of the horse and dog recognizing the owner:

1. After recognizing the owner, he likes to be with the owner and is very dependent on the owner.

2. The horse dog likes to bite the owner's shoes, or lick the owner with his tongue, which is the behavior of it expressing love.

3. The horse dog is very obedient, will not yell at the owner, will not attack the owner, and will only obey the owner's instructions.
